Sean 'Diddy' Combs Found Not Guilty on Major Charges, Defense Argues for Release

12 connectionsΒ·14 entities in this videoβVerdict Details
- π― Sean 'Diddy' Combs was found not guilty on the racketeering conspiracy charge and sex trafficking by fraud, force, or coercion.
- βοΈ He was found guilty on two counts of transportation to engage in prostitution, each carrying a sentence of 0 to 10 years.
Courtroom and Supporter Reactions
- π Combs reacted to the verdict by pumping his fist and raising his head to the sky with prayers, a practice observed throughout the trial.
- π£ Supporters gathered outside the courthouse, chanting "Free Diddy," with a significant media presence also on site.
Defense Arguments for Release
- βοΈ The defense is arguing for Combs's immediate release, proposing he return to his Miami home.
- π They stated that his family is present and can sign onto a bond, and that he has relinquished his passport.
- π The defense seeks permission for him to travel to Florida, LA, and New York.
Legal Proceedings and Next Steps
- ποΈ The judge is considering an application for a million-dollar bond secured by three people.
- π« The government opposes the defense's application for release and travel.
- β It remains unclear whether Sean 'Diddy' Combs will be released from the courthouse today or permitted to return to Miami.
